Transaction 899cc6b69f86067609aab512fe10ef113ae83620f0fed54941c60c096f2b5a5e
1 Input
1 Output
-
899cc6b69f86067609aab512fe10ef113ae83620f0fed54941c60c096f2b5a5e:0
- value
- 3443315
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c772e3ca140ebbbda6b75e731ce143c662ff124d OP_EQUAL
- address
- 3Ksc2QEbrMNEEDnQq2cYAqVcooBmyDTnYm